Police found an unknown substance which turned out to be cocaine.
A 47 year old man who was arrested for drunk driving in February is now facing drug trafficking charges. RNC charged the man, who was found operating a snowmobile on a street in Labrador City. Police seized a quantity of an unknown substance at the time of the arrest. It was sent to a lab to be analyzed and last Thursday, the substance was identified as cocaine. The Wabush man has been charged with impaired driving, dangerous operation of a motor vehicle, flight from police, and resisting arrest, as well, possession for the purpose of trafficking in cocaine.
